Instructions

  1. Step 1: Grind the soaked mustard seeds and poppy seeds into a smooth paste using a little water. Add 1 green chili during grinding for extra flavor.
  2. Step 2: Marinate the cleaned prawns with turmeric powder and a pinch of salt. Set aside for 10 minutes.
  3. Step 3: Heat mustard oil in a pan until it reaches a smoking point. Then lower the heat.
  4. Step 4: Add the marinated prawns to the oil and sauté for 2-3 minutes until they turn slightly golden. Remove and set aside.
  5. Step 5: In the same oil, add the mustard-poppy seed paste, slit green chilies, and a splash of warm water. Cook for 2-3 minutes on medium heat.
  6. Step 6: Add the sautéed prawns back into the pan, mix well, and cook for another 5 minutes until the prawns are fully cooked and the gravy thickens.
  7. Step 7: Adjust salt and spice levels. Serve hot with steamed rice.
